Corp Members lauds FG over payment of N33,000 Allowance

 

By Rachael Erinfolami | Ekiti

Corp members of the National Youth Service Corps (NYSC) has applauded the federal government on the payment of N33,000 allowance.

The federal government increased the allowance of the corp members from N18,000 to N33,000.

Speaking with Campus Focus Correspondents in separate interview at the weekend, some of the corp members who confirmed the payments express their feeling over the increment.

Abolarinolu funmilayo, a corp member who is currently serving in Ogbomoso North, Oyo state said the increment will go enable her to carter more for herself during the service year while saving more fund for a small business.

“This is a good one from the Federal government. Now I will be able to do more in terms of my welfare for the remaining period I have here.

And with more money now, I intend to save more because I intend to start small business before even looking for a job. Am really happy”
